MySQL数据库运维实践经历
引言
MySQL是一种常用的开源关系型数据库管理系统,广泛应用于Web应用程序的后台数据存储和管理。本文将介绍MySQL数据库运维的实践经历,帮助刚入行的小白了解MySQL数据库的运维流程和操作步骤。
整体流程
下表展示了MySQL数据库运维的整体流程,包括数据库的安装、配置、备份和恢复等步骤。
| 步骤 | 描述 |
|---|---|
| 1 | 安装MySQL数据库 |
| 2 | 配置MySQL数据库 |
| 3 | 创建数据库和表 |
| 4 | 插入、更新和删除数据 |
| 5 | 备份和恢复数据 |
步骤一:安装MySQL数据库
在开始使用MySQL数据库之前,首先需要安装MySQL服务器。以下是安装MySQL的步骤:
- 下载MySQL安装程序,可以从MySQL官方网站下载最新版本的安装程序([MySQL Downloads](
- 执行安装程序,按照提示完成MySQL的安装;
- 启动MySQL服务器。
步骤二:配置MySQL数据库
在安装完成MySQL后,需要对MySQL数据库进行一些基本的配置。以下是配置MySQL的步骤:
- 打开MySQL的配置文件(一般位于
/etc/my.cnf或/etc/mysql/my.cnf); - 修改配置文件中的参数,如设置MySQL服务器的端口号、字符集等;
- 保存配置文件并重启MySQL服务器。
步骤三:创建数据库和表
在MySQL中,可以通过SQL语句来创建数据库和表。以下是创建数据库和表的步骤:
- 打开MySQL的命令行界面或者MySQL客户端工具(如MySQL Workbench);
- 使用CREATE DATABASE语句创建数据库,例如:
CREATE DATABASE mydatabase;
- 使用USE语句选择要使用的数据库,例如:
USE mydatabase;
- 使用CREATE TABLE语句创建表,例如:
CREATE TABLE mytable (
id INT PRIMARY KEY,
name VARCHAR(100)
);
步骤四:插入、更新和删除数据
在MySQL中,可以使用INSERT、UPDATE和DELETE语句来插入、更新和删除数据。以下是插入、更新和删除数据的步骤:
- 使用INSERT INTO语句插入数据,例如:
INSERT INTO mytable (id, name) VALUES (1, 'John');
- 使用UPDATE语句更新数据,例如:
UPDATE mytable SET name = 'Tom' WHERE id = 1;
- 使用DELETE FROM语句删除数据,例如:
DELETE FROM mytable WHERE id = 1;
步骤五:备份和恢复数据
为了防止数据丢失,需要定期对MySQL数据库进行备份,并在需要时恢复数据。以下是备份和恢复数据的步骤:
- 使用mysqldump命令备份数据库,例如:
mysqldump -u username -p password mydatabase > backup.sql
- 使用mysql命令恢复数据库,例如:
mysql -u username -p password mydatabase < backup.sql
结论
通过以上步骤,你已经了解了MySQL数据库运维的实践经历。从安装到配置,再到数据库的创建、数据的操作以及备份和恢复,这些都是MySQL数据库运维中常见的操作。希望这篇文章对刚入行的小白有所帮助,帮助他们快速上手MySQL数据库的运维工作。
引用形式的描述信息
数学公式可以使用以下方式标识:
- 行内公式使用单个美元符号括起来,例如:
$E=mc^2$ - 独立公式使用两个美元符号括起来,例如:
$$
E=mc^2
$$
















